What is Professional Secondary Glazing?
Secondary glazing involves the setup of an independent internal window frame, fitted on the room-side of the existing main window. Unlike DIY packages that use thin plastic movies or magnetic tape, professional secondary glazing utilizes premium aluminum frames and specialized glass.
The primary goal is to develop an insulating layer of air in between the 2 panes of glass. This "air gap" acts as an extremely effective barrier versus heat loss and sound transmission. When installed professionally, these units are virtually undetectable from the exterior and blend seamlessly with the interior design.
The Core Benefits of Secondary Glazing
Expert secondary glazing uses a multi-faceted approach to developing enhancement. While aesthetic preservation is a significant draw, the functional benefits are equally engaging.
1. Superior Thermal Insulation
The addition of a secondary pane develops an additional layer of insulation. This decreases heat loss through windows by as much as 60-70%. For learn more or commercial properties with draughty windows, this can lead to a substantial reduction in yearly heating expenses and a smaller carbon footprint.
2. Market-Leading Soundproofing
For homes found near hectic roadways, airports, or rail lines, noise contamination can substantially impact lifestyle. Secondary glazing is widely thought about more efficient at soundproofing than standard double glazing. This is because the space in between the two windows can be optimized (usually 100mm to 200mm) to fracture sound waves successfully.
3. Condensation Control
Condensation happens when warm, wet air strikes a cold surface area. By creating a thermal barrier, the internal glass surface remains closer to room temperature level, dramatically minimizing the probability of wetness buildup, which safeguards window sills and frames from rot and mold.
4. Boosted Security
A secondary glazed system provides an extra physical barrier against intruders. Expert systems typically include high-specification locking systems and strengthened or laminated glass, making forced entry considerably more challenging.
Types of Secondary Glazing Units
Expert installers offer a variety of configurations to make sure that the secondary glazing mirrors the functionality of the main window.
Table 1: Common Secondary Glazing Configurations
| System Type | Best Suited For | Secret Functionality |
|---|---|---|
| Horizontal Sliders | Casement windows and narrow bays | Panels slide left/right on incorporated tracks. |
| Vertical Sliders | Conventional sash windows | Panels slide up/down; typically includes spring balances. |
| Hinged Units | Big windows or doors | Opens like a basic door or window; permits full gain access to. |
| Lift-out Units | Windows needing irregular access | Lightweight frames that can be manually removed for cleaning. |
| Repaired Units | Windows that do not require to open | Long-term installation for optimum airtightness. |
Technical Specifications: Glass and Performance
The choice of glass plays a critical function in the efficiency of the system. Professional installers generally tailor the glass type to the specific needs of the residential or commercial property.
- Requirement Float Glass: The standard for fundamental thermal enhancement.
- Toughened Safety Glass: Required for low-level windows or doors for security.
- Laminated Acoustic Glass: Features a specialized interlayer that moistens sound vibrations, suitable for high-noise environments.
- Low-E (Low Emissivity) Glass: Coated with a microscopic metal layer to show heat back into the space, maximizing thermal efficiency.
Table 2: Performance Comparison (Estimated)
| Window Configuration | Thermal U-Value (Lower is much better) | Noise Reduction (dB) |
|---|---|---|
| Single Glazing | 5.8 | 20 - 25 dB |
| Basic Double Glazing | 1.6 - 2.8 | 30 - 35 dB |
| Secondary Glazing (Professional) | 1.2 - 1.8 | 45 - 50+ dB |
Note: Figures are estimates; actual efficiency depends upon the air space and particular glass density utilized.
The Professional Installation Process
Picking professional setup over a DIY technique makes sure that the secondary glazing performs at its peak. The procedure normally follows 4 vital stages:
- Site Survey: An expert professional determines the existing windows. They assess the "expose" (the window's internal recess) and look for any abnormalities in the structure.
- Custom Fabrication: Unlike off-the-shelf services, professional systems are bespoke. Frames are powder-coated to match the interior color pattern, and glass is cut to precise millimeter specifications.
- Acoustic Sealing: Installers use specialized compression seals and acoustic sealants to make sure no air leak. This is the stage where most DIY jobs fail to satisfy professional standards.
- Integration: The systems are fitted so that they do not interfere with initial shutters, curtains, or handles.
Preservation and Heritage Considerations
In many regions, noted buildings are secured by stringent guidelines. Changing original windows often requires "Listed Building Consent," which is frequently denied if the proposal includes changing the external appearance.
Secondary glazing is usually preferred by preservation officers because:
- It is Reversible: The systems can be gotten rid of without damaging the initial material of the building.
- It is Discreet: From the street, the secondary frame is often undetectable, particularly if the frame lines align with the initial window's mullions and transoms.
- Structural Preservation: By decreasing condensation, secondary glazing helps protect original timber frames that may otherwise catch wetness damage.
Regularly Asked Questions (FAQ)
Can I still open my windows?
Yes. Professional systems are designed to match the opening of the initial windows. If the initial is a sash window, a vertical slider is utilized so both can be opened for ventilation.
Just how much space is required for the installation?
An expert system generally requires a depth of 50mm to 100mm within the window reveal. If the reveal is shallow, slimline frames can be face-fixed to the surrounding wall.
Is professional secondary glazing costly?
While the preliminary investment is greater than DIY kits, it is significantly cheaper than replacing entire window units with high-end double glazing. In addition, the energy cost savings and included property worth often result in a complete roi with time.
Does it need upkeep?
Secondary glazing is reasonably low upkeep. The aluminum frames are durable and do not require painting. Periodic cleaning of the glass and periodic lubrication of the sliding tracks are typically all that is required.
Can it be used on curved or arched windows?
Yes. Among the main advantages of professional installation is the ability to create bespoke arched or shaped frames to match unique architectural functions completely.
